Postby Jewelermdt » Fri May 19, 2017 4:21 am

Wow. 1 hour to 2. Your box is very close to the same output of the B9. I have not done heavy prints yet but I cure for 10 to 20 min and have had good results. I've cut rings in half and it's rock hard all the way through. Maybe I go longer to see. Just wondering if you tested it with shorter cure times? How do you tell it fully cured? I like the longer preset times.
